How It Works
Decide where you want to go and when. Consider scenic routes like The Canadian or Ocean for iconic experiences.
VIA Rail offers various fare types (e.g., Economy, Business, Sleeper Plus). Compare amenities and choose what suits your budget and comfort needs.
The most convenient way to buy train tickets is through VIA Rail's official website. Travel agents or station counters are also options.
Once booked, you'll receive e-tickets via email. Keep them accessible on your device or print them for easy boarding.

Comparison
| Feature | VIA Rail (Economy) | VIA Rail (Sleeper Plus) | Rocky Mountaineer (GoldLeaf)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Target Audience | Budget/Short Trips | Long Haul Comfort | Luxury Scenic Tours |
| Price Point | Budget-Friendly | Mid-Range to Premium | High-End Luxury |
| Sleeping Accommodations | Standard Seats | Berths/Private Cabins | Hotels (Off-train) |
| Meals Included | Purchase Onboard | Included | Gourmet Included |
| Routes Covered | National Network | Long-Distance Routes | Western Canada Rockies |
| Scenic Domes | ✓ (on some routes) | ✓ | ✓ (Panoramic) |
| Booking Flexibility | Moderate | Low (book early) | Low (book very early) |
| Primary Goal | Transportation | Journey Experience | Sightseeing Experience |

What is the best way to buy train tickets in Canada?
The most convenient and recommended way to buy train tickets in Canada is directly through the official VIA Rail website. This platform provides real-time availability, fare options, and allows for easy booking management. Alternatively, you can purchase tickets at VIA Rail stations or through authorized travel agents.
Is train travel in Canada expensive?
The cost of train travel in Canada can vary significantly based on the route, class of service, time of year, and how far in advance you book. While some long-haul luxury services can be premium, booking early, opting for economy fares, and utilizing rail passes can make train travel quite affordable, often comparable to or even cheaper than last-minute flights.
How far in advance should I buy train tickets for Canadian routes?
For the best prices and seat availability, especially for popular long-distance routes like 'The Canadian' or 'The Ocean' and during peak seasons (summer, holidays), it is highly recommended to buy train tickets 3-6 months in advance. For shorter regional routes, 1-2 months should suffice, though earlier is always better.
Are there rail passes available for train travel in Canada?
Yes, VIA Rail offers rail passes such as the Canrailpass, which allows for a certain number of travel days within a specified period (e.g., 7 days over one month). These passes can be an excellent value for travelers planning multiple train journeys across the country. Always compare the pass cost against individual ticket prices for your itinerary.

Is it safe to buy train tickets online for Canadian routes?
Yes, buying train tickets online directly from the official VIA Rail website is safe and secure. They use encrypted connections to protect your personal and payment information. Always ensure you are on the official website (viarail.ca) to avoid scams or unauthorized resellers.
